EJ03 DUG is a 2008 Land Rover Discovery in Grey with a 2,720cc diesel engine. This vehicle has been through 22 MOT tests with a personal pass rate of 72.7%.
Across all 2008 Land Rover Discovery models, the average MOT pass rate is 74.3% with a typical mileage of 100,970 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Land Rover Discovery fails its MOT is brake pipe excessively corroded, accounting for 153,632 recorded failures. If you're considering buying EJ03 DUG, it's worth having these areas checked by a mechanic before committing.
The Land Rover Discovery typically stays on UK roads for around 36 years. At 18 years old, this Land Rover Discovery is well into its expected lifespan but still has years ahead.
